Abstract

In this note, we introduce (M, N)-soft intersection nearsemirings (abbreviate as (M, N)-SI-nearsemirings) by utilizing the intersection operation of sets. We study the set theoretic characteristics of (M, N)-Soft intersection nearsemirings with the effects of different types of sets operations. (M, N)-SI-subnearsemirings, (M, N)-SI-ideals, and (M, N)-SI-c-ideals are also introduced and discussed. Furthermore, we introduce the notions of (M, N)-α-inclusion, soft uni-int c-products, soft uni-int c-sums and study (M, N)-SI-nearsemirings by using these operations. We also inter-relate (M, N)-SI-nearsemirings and classical nearsemirings by utilizing (M, N)-α-inclusion.
